发布日期:2023-08-16 00:08
手机模拟器是一个软件程序,允许你模拟运行一个手机操作系统或应用程序的环境。它们可以允许你在计算机上模拟一个完整的手机设备,并在上面运行手机应用程序。这种技术的主要用途是在没有实际设备的情况下测试和开发移动应用程序。
那么,手机模拟器有哪些实际应用场景呢?
应用程序测试和开发
手机模拟器是一个开发者必备的工具。从普通用户的角度来看,手机模拟器允许开发人员在虚拟设备上测试他们的应用程序,从而减少开发周期并提高代码质量。这使得开发人员可以更加专注于改进应用程序的性能和用户体验,而不必担心不断切换在不同的设备上进行测试。
跨平台应用程序测试
另一个重要的用途是为跨平台应用程序进行测试。多平台应用程序需要在不同的设备上进行测试,这会耗费大量的时间和资源。一些跨平台工具像Kotlin Multiplatform和Flutter可以帮助开发人员在同一组代码上编写应用程序,从而节省时间和精力。维护跨平台移动应用程序还需要测试应用程序在多个不同的设备和操作系统上的兼容性。手机模拟器使得这项任务变得更加方便。
提高用户体验
沉浸式体验对用户的吸引力是至关重要的。因此,手机模拟器为测试人员和开发人员提供了一个可靠的测试平台。通过通过观察测试结果并进行多次修改,您可以创建一个独特,多方位和启动快速的应用程序。
演示
使用手机模拟器可以帮助开发者轻松演示其应用开发成果。他们可以将其模拟器所显示的手机屏幕投影到大屏幕上,这样他们可以在内部或外部分享演示,而不必在公共场合拿出手机进行示范。而且在这种情况下,他们不必考虑网络稳定性,操作系统差异,疲劳,适当时间的限制等等因素的干扰。
降低测试成本
另外一个优势是,相对真实设备或者云测试服务来讲,使用手机模拟器能够大幅缩减应用测试的时间和成本。开发者只需要下载一个软件并进行必要的设置即可使用,而且可以同时自由添加多个操作系统进行测试。而对于真实设备,尤其是高性能的最新版本设备,成本非常昂贵,这会给一些开发者带来很大负担。
综上所述,手机模拟器不仅仅是帮助开发者构建最新的移动应用程序的保障工具,还能够为用户带来更具体验性的体验、降低测试成本等优势。 对于像刚刚起步的独立开发者和中小规模企业,在应用开发过程中可以大量地利用模拟器进行测试和验证。
11-03
11-01